Nintendo Switch 2 Unveiling Sees microSD Express Cards Fly Off Japanese Shelves

0

When details of the Nintendo Switch 2 were officially shared by the Japanese games company, one major point stood out for those looking to get extended storage space for the handheld console hybrid. And it was the fact that, in order for games to be able to run on expanded storage, the device needs to be using specifically microSD Express cards. That didn’t seem to deter prospective Switch 2 users in Japan. In fact, microSD Express cards flew off the shelves as a result.

Japanese site Hermitage Akihabara reports that prior to the announcement of the Nintendo Switch 2, microSD Express cards were so unpopular that they were barely sold. Fast forward to after the announcement, and they were sold out “not only in Akihabara shops but also on EC sties nationwide”, per machine translation. The outlet cites data from its own online store Asubic, which was selling microSD Express cards at a rate of 5.63 cards a minute, or 337.62 cards an hour.

Noted to be interesting by the report was that most buyers – around 80% – ordered only one microSD Express card. There were a few that got three, at the most. So it doesn’t seem like there’s much scalping going on, if at all.

That being said, the sudden high demand for the already pricey microSD Express cards – of which few were in circulation previously – would lead to an increase in price once the next restock happens. Though the number of cards in circulation would probably improve, as licensed versions also start showing up, with Samsung being named specifically in the report.
